The anticipated debut of 1975, a tale of two cities, is set to release March 12, 2021 . Author, Carlos A. Jones, defines 1975 as an extraordinary non-traditional history book. The No More Suits development team have worked tirelessly on this project. The book emphasizes the life of Carlos Jones and highlights his mother’s legacy, as they migrated from Louisville, Kentucky to Winston-Salem, North Carolina in the early eighties. This book is dedicated to Breonna Taylor.
Alongside the release of the novel, you can get 1975 merch and apparel, preorders for the book will be available on Feburary 27th, 2021.
